Manpukuji Artist-in-Residence Kofukuro program located in Manpukuji Temple (Uji, Kyoto), the head temple of the Obaku school of Zen Buddhism, will hold an exhibition by Natsumi Sumita and Mika Okada. Natsumi Sumita is based in Sapporo, while Mika Okada is based in New York. These two artists with different perspectives and methods of expression met and conducted research at the Manpukuji AIR Kofukuro program, and this exhibition will be the presentation of the second half of their residency.

The artists, who are in touch with their own subconscious history, the historical view of Manpukuji Temple, and the diversity and harmony of nature created by the summer sun-drenched earth, continue to sharpen their minds and sensibilities and challenge themselves to create new forms of expression.

During the exhibition period, artists will take turns staying at the temple to create artworks, which will be exhibited and sold on the spot. Visitors will be able to experience the "work-in-progress" process of artmaking up close and personal while enjoying a cup of coffee.

Natsumi Sumita: August 14 (Sun) - August 21 (Sun)
Mika Okada: August 23 (Tue) - August 30 (Tue)
